England is home to a very wide range of universities and colleges – each with different specialisms. Plus some of the world’s top-ranked universities, including Oxford, Cambridge, and Imperial College London.
You'll find vibrant music scenes in cities like London, Liverpool, Leeds and Manchester, reflecting their diverse multicultural communities. You'll also find popular student destinations with lively entertainment, rich histories and inspiring architecture – from Bath and York to Brighton and Sheffield.
There are places to study in every corner of England, usually with festivals, national parks and beautiful coastlines nearby. You'll have so much to explore.
